Crawling insect encounters inside living areas cause severe domestic distress, particularly when predatory house centipedes or perimeter moisture pests travel across interior drywall, baseboards, and food preparation surfaces. In Baltimore, historic housing stock presents unique structural vulnerabilities. The rubble stone foundations and shared brick party walls common in Fells Point, Canton, and Federal Hill settle over decades, producing hairline fractures and porous mortar joints that act as insect expressways. Unsealed crawlspaces and stone sub-basements near damp harbor zones provide the subterranean humidity that centipedes, silverfish, and sowbugs require for survival. When subterranean ambient humidity shifts or outdoor temperatures drop, these nocturnal predators move upward through floorboard margins, radiator pipe collars, and plumbing penetrations into residential rooms.
Physical exclusion delivers sustainable relief where surface chemical sprays fail. Chemical misting alone often scatters nocturnal insects into adjacent wall voids, driving them deeper into upstairs bedrooms. Mechanical exclusion instead establishes an impenetrable barrier between damp foundation masonry and finished living floors. In older rowhomes bordering Patterson Park and historic multi-family properties in Mount Vernon and Charles Village, exclusion specialists seal sub-base utility runs with non-toxic elastomeric sealants, pack pipe voids with copper mesh, and align mechanical sweeps beneath basement egress doors. In the standalone framed dwellings and daylight basements of Hampden, Locust Point, and Roland Park, exclusion plans extend to exterior band joists, masonry tuck-pointing, and grade-level weep-hole screen installation.
Decision guidance relies on identifying pest behavior versus domestic moisture levels. If multi-legged arthropods appear isolated within damp, unfinished basement corners, ambient dehumidification and targeted desiccant dust treatments behind utility walls resolve the issue. If active centipedes or silverfish surface on second-story ceilings, bathroom tile, or food prep zones, full physical exclusion is required to isolate structural utility chases. The practical trade-off centers on upfront repair labor versus recurrent pest pressure: surface aerosol applications cost less initially but require perpetual chemical reapplication, whereas foundational physical exclusion requires targeted carpentry and masonry labor to achieve non-chemical domestic security.
